MOTION TO WITHDRAW AS COUNSEL
COMES NOW, Cross & Simon, LLC, who files this Motion to Withdraw as
Counsel for Michelle R. Carper ("Carper”). In support thereof, Cross & Simon, LLC asserts as
follows:
l. On or about January 23, 2004, this firm commenced the instant litigation on
behalf of Plaintiff, Ms. Carper in the Superior Court in and for New Castle County and on March
l, 2004 this matter was removed to this Court.
2. On March l0, 2005, as part of the discovery process in this matter, Ms. Carper’s
deposition was taken by counsel for Defendant.
3. Shortly after the conclusion of Plaintiff’ s deposition, the undersigned had a
telephone conversation with Plaintiff regarding the viability of her matter and the ability of this
firm to continue to proceed with the on~going litigation. p
4. Plaintiffs counsel and Ms. Carper have a substantial disagreement on how to
proceed on the merits of her case. On or about March 29, 2005, Ms. Carper was informed by the
undersigned during a telephone conversation that due to the disagreement, this firm would be

Case 1:04-cv—00126-G|\/IS Document 35 Filed 04/07/2005 Page 2 of 2
seeking to withdrawal from the case. Additionally, Ms. Carper was advised to seek replacement
counsel, again advised of this firm’s opinion of the likelihood of success on the merits and also
advised of the potential steps Defendant had suggested they would take if the matter continued.
At the conclusion of the conversation, Ms. Carper elected to still seek to proceed with her case
and acknowledged this firm’s decision to withdraw from the representation of her in this matter.
5. As there has been a fundamental breakdown of the attorney-client relationship,
pursuant to Rule Of Professional Conduct 1.16 (b)(4), counsel believes withdrawal from .
representation is appropriate.
VVHEREFORE, counsel requests that the Court enter an Order in the form attached hereto
granting the request to withdraw.
